Hel peninsula helps you slow down and relax.
Hel peninsula helps you slow down and relax. There is a lot to discover. The town of Hel with fishermen musem and fokarium. Military fortresses hidden in the forests with the both military and ethnographic exhibitions. Boat trips to Gdynia and Gdansk. It is better to use car as little as possible, there is only one road with quite a lot traffic. Foot, bicycle, train and ships are better options. Some travellers may find place too cold, but that is Baltic sea.
